GetPathLocator (Transact-SQL)

S’applique à :SQL Server

Retourne la valeur d'ID de localisateur de chemin d'accès pour le fichier ou le répertoire spécifié d'un FileTable.

Syntaxe

  
GetPathLocator(filenamespace_path)  

Arguments

filenamespace_path
Chemin d'accès à l'espace de noms dans le FileTable. Le chemin d’accès à l’espace de noms est de type nvarchar(max).

Lorsque la base de données appartient à un groupe de disponibilité Always On, la fonction GetPathLocator accepte le nom de réseau virtuel (VNN) ou le nom de l’ordinateur.

Type de retour

hierarchyid

Remarques d'ordre général

Pour plus d'informations, consultez Work with Directories and Paths in FileTables.

Exemples

Vous pouvez utiliser la fonction GetPathLocator lorsque vous migrez des fichiers d’un serveur de fichiers vers un FileTable. Dans ce cas, vous souhaitez déplacer les fichiers dans le FileTable, puis remplacer le chemin d'accès UNC d'origine de chaque fichier par le chemin d'accès UNC de FileTable. Pour obtenir un exemple complet, consultez Charger des fichiers dans FileTables.

Voir aussi

Travailler avec des répertoires et des chemins d’accès dans des FileTables